In the figure below , m

Answers

Answer:

∠1 = 52

∠2 = 128

∠4 = 128

Step-by-step explanation:

∠3 and ∠1 are vertical angles

As we now vertical angles are congruent

So if ∠3 = 52°, then ∠1 also equals 52°

∠3 and ∠4 are supplementary angles

supplementary angles add up to equal 180

Thus, ∠3 + ∠4 = 180

If ∠3 = 52°

Then 52 + ∠4 = 180

180 - 52 = 128

Hence, ∠4 = 128

∠4 and ∠2 are vertical angles

Like stated previously vertical angles are congruent

So if ∠4 = 128 then ∠2 also equals 128

WHich one is equal to 932.076 (A) Nine hundred thirty two and 76 thousandth (B) 9·100+32+ 76 100 (C) 93·10+2+ 7 10 + 6 100 (D) 9·100+3·10+2+ 76 1000 (E) 93·10+2·1+ 7 100 + 6 1000 (F) Nine hundred thirty two and 76 hundredth

Answers

The correct place value for the expression 932.076 is defined by option A, D, and E.

Expression is equal to 932.076,

The explanation of the place value of all the options are as follow,

Nine hundred thirty-two and 76 thousandth = 932.076

Option (A) is correct answer.

9·100 + 32 + 76/100

= 900 + 32 + 0.76

= 932.76

Option (B) is not the correct answer.

93·10 + 2 + 7/10 + 6/100

= 930 + 2 + 0.7 + 0.06

= 932.76

Option (C) is not the correct answer.

9·100 + 3·10 + 2 + 76/1000

= 900 + 30 + 2 + 0.076

= 932.076

Option (D) is the correct answer.

93·10 + 2·1 + 7/100 + 6/1000

= 930 + 2 + 0.07 + 0.006

= 932.076

Option (E) is the correct answer.

Nine hundred thirty-two and 76 hundredth = 932.76 not 932.076

Option (F) is not the correct answer.

Therefore, the correct place value of the given expression is equal to option A, D, and E.
